Horse-yard
noun
noun ·Rare ·Advanced level
Definitions
Noun
- 1 A fenced enclosure or pen for horses. Australia
"But it was some minutes before he proceeded beyond the horse-yard; indeed, he loitered there, though the jackeroo had the night-horse ready saddled […]"
